#437b0b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#437b0b is composed of 26.3% red, 48.2%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.1%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 90 degrees, a saturation of 83.6% and a lightness of 26.3%. #437b0b color hex could be obtained by blending #86f616 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#437b0b color description : Dark green.
#437b0b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#437b0b has RGB values of R:67, G:123,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 4422411.

Shades and Tints of #437b0b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080f01 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#437b0b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#43473f is the less saturated color, while #438501 is the most saturated one.
